Consider the process of reporting. Traditionally, journalists spend countless hours sifting through data, conducting interviews, and verifying facts. AI can streamline these tasks, quickly analyzing vast datasets to identify patterns and trends that might elude even the most diligent human researcher. This capability allows journalists to uncover stories that matter, stories that might otherwise remain hidden beneath mountains of information.

Moreover, AI-driven tools can assist in the creation of content itself. Natural language processing and machine learning algorithms can draft reports on straightforward topics, like financial earnings or sports results, providing a solid foundation that journalists can then enrich with human insight and context. This collaboration between human creativity and machine efficiency ensures that the essence of journalism—storytelling—is not lost but enhanced.

Fact-checking, a cornerstone of responsible journalism, also benefits immensely from AI. In an era where misinformation spreads rapidly, the ability to verify facts quickly and accurately is more important than ever. AI-powered platforms can cross-reference information against vast databases, identifying inconsistencies and potential falsehoods in real-time. This not only speeds up the verification process but also enhances its reliability, helping to safeguard the integrity of news.

Yet, the rise of AI in journalism does not come without challenges. Concerns about bias, transparency, and accountability must be addressed to ensure that these tools are used ethically and effectively. Algorithms are only as good as the data they are trained on, and without careful oversight, there is a risk of perpetuating existing biases or introducing new ones. It is crucial for journalists and technologists to work together, ensuring that AI systems are designed and implemented with fairness and accuracy in mind.
